When you think of Mongolia, images of endless steppes, vast skies, nomadic herds, and ancient history likely come to mind. Mongolia is a country of striking contrasts and enduring traditions, spanning over 1.5 million square kilometers—making it one of the largest landlocked nations in the world. The Geography of Mongolia: A Map at a Glance
Understanding the Context
The Mongolia map showcases a diverse terrain: sweeping grasslands, towering mountains, deep deserts, and fertile river valleys. Central Mongolia dominates the country’s heartland, featuring the expansive Mongolian Plateau, where grasslands stretch toward the horizon. The Gobi Desert in the south offers a stark, rugged beauty with dunes, canyons, and unique wildlife like the Bactrian camel. To the north, the Khentii Mountains rise, steeped in myth as the legendary birthplace of Genghis Khan, the founder of the Mongol Empire.
Key geographical highlights include:
- Ulaanbaatar – Mongolia’s capital, nestled between the Khentii Mountains and the Tuul River.

- Best time to visit: Late spring (May–September) to experience open roads and vibrant festivals like Naadam.
- Popular routes: Start in Ulaanbaatar, then journey west to Khövsgöl Lake and south to the Gobi.
- Transport: Rent a 4x4 vehicle—essential for remote areas outside the main highways.
